Velanie is a variant of Melanie, from Greek melania meaning dark or black, and it also recalls the historical association with Saint Melania the Elder. That gives the name both a linguistic root and a Christian historical dimension, which is typical of many long-lived European names.
The modified spelling shifts the visual feel while preserving the underlying classical line. Velanie feels elegant, familiar, and slightly embellished. It keeps the melodic quality of Melanie but makes the initial sound feel more distinctive and contemporary.
The result is a name that can seem gentler and more individualized than the original, while still retaining its historical center. Velanie has a soft, polished atmosphere with a trace of antiquity.
